How they compare

Portugal currently reports 28.6% against 15.3% in North America, a difference of 13.3%.

That makes Portugal's figure about 1.9 times North America's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 9 shared years of data; in 2000 it was North America ahead.

North America ranks 33rd and Portugal ranks 36th of 46 groups.

Across the 3 decades both report, North America averaged higher in 1 and Portugal in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ade North America Portugal Difference Ahead
2000s 32.5% 24.2% 8.3% North America
2010s 23.6% 25.9% 2.3% Portugal
2020s 16.3% 28.1% 11.8% Portugal

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The percentage of the population ages 15 years and over who currently use any tobacco product (smoked and/or smokeless tobacco) on a daily or non-daily basis. Tobacco products include cigarettes, pipes, cigars, cigarillos, waterpipes (hookah, shisha), bidis, kretek, heated tobacco products, and all forms of smokeless (oral and nasal) tobacco. Tobacco products exclude e-cigarettes (which do not contain tobacco), “e-cigars”, “e-hookahs”, JUUL and “e-pipes”. The rates are age-standardized to the WHO Standard Population.
